I have been stunned with the number of turkeys we have this year and how tame they have become. Even when we walk into the yard, they don't do anymore than just move away from us if we get too close. This is true for hens and toms.

Now, they have suddenly disappeared. It seems just as hunting season is approaching, they have moved off into heavy brush and woods until hunting season is over. I really think these birds know when they need to lay low for awhile.

This one pecked a hole in my brand new screen door last fall.

My neighbor has the same problem. They see their reflection in the window and peck through the screen. They also poop profusely on his deck. If the screen is metal, you could hook up a fence charger to it and give them something to gobble about.:D
